Why Lubbock County ranks here
Lubbock County scores 8.5/10 (Strong) because its 16,919 seniors 75+ are growing 6.3% against just 41 licensed homes, with referral capacity of 3.6 per 1,000 seniors from nearby hospitals, hospice, and home-health agencies. A senior median income of $53,834 and median home value of $214,100 signal the local private-pay base.
